Battery Charger

Battery Charger
Range  --> Voltage: 12 V, 24 V, 48 V, 120 V DC
                     Current:  Upto 200 Amps

SUVIK
RC 5000 Series of Float-cum-Boost Chargers are designed and
manufactured in a state-of-art manufacturing plant. The product is
suitable for a variety of applications like EPABX systems, PLC systems,
Fork - lifts, Plant Automation,Diesel Generator Sets etc.

SALIENT FEATURES



  • Soft Start Output

  • No-delay change - over from mains to battery and battery to mains

  • Automatic Boost / Trickle mode change-over

  • Reverse Polarity Protection

  • Built in EMI / RFI filter for noise suppression

  • Suitable for EPBAX systems based on C-DOT, OKI, JEUMONT SCHNEIDER, GTE and all International Technologies



TECHNICAL SPECIFICATIONS

















































Input:
Mains230V(1Ø)/415V(3Ø) ± 15%, 50 Hz ± 6%AC
Battery45 to 600 Volts DC
Output:
Load45 to 600 V DC
ChargerBoost Mode : 1.2 times the battery voltage
Float Mode : 1.08 times the battery voltage
Regulation± 1.5 Volts
Ripple< 100 mV (peak to peak) with battery
Psophometric Noise<2 mV with battery, on speech load (800 Hz)
Overall Efficiency>70% under all conditions
Visual IndicationsMains ON High/Low input voltage cut out, High/Low charger voltage cutout, Battery Boost/Float mode Battery Low
Audio AlarmBattery Low and system failure


OPTIONAL FEATURES



  • Facility for manual extended boost charging at 1.25 times the battery voltage

  • Audio / Visual Alarm for: Current change over to battery (on mains failure), Overload tripping

  • Custom-built panel design / displays and protections

  • Color Scheme suitable to the exchange

  • Any different output voltage or current as per customer's requirement

Medium Voltage Drive (MV Drive)

What is N 5000 Inverter?

 

H-bridge multi-level inverter has been implemented successfully for high power motor drives by Hyundai Heavy Industries.  This presents a cascaded H-bridge multi-level inverter for high-power motor drives.

 

The main features of this inverter are as follows:

 

  • The reduction of harmonic injection into the utility by means of specially designed multi-winding transformers
  • The generation of near-sinusoidal voltages with only low frequency switching
  • Almost no common-mode voltage
  • Low dv/dt at output voltage
  • Nothing of significant over-voltage on motor terminal even if the distance between inverter and motor is long


Features of Medium Voltage Drive i.e. MV Drive

v      Directly drive Medium Voltage AC Motor

v      Motor Friendly

v      Power Source Friendly

v      High Reliability

v      High Efficiency / High Power Factor

v      User Friendly Maintenance

v      Powerful & Easy-to-use Operation

v      Full Range Lineup

Telecom PDU (BTS Telecom Shelter)

 

 

Suvik Telecom AVR i.e. equivalent to Power Interface Unit PIU or Integrated Power Unit i.e. IPU

 

 

Suvik has designed a comprehensive power solution popularly known as AVR which is aiming at minimizing use of DG set and simultaneously offers uninterrupted power.  The PDU is low maintenance, transient free suited for communication sites operations. 

 

This PDU integrates all the essentials constituents of a site within a single telecom rack to support total automated power to the site.

 

Suvik developed Static Stabilizer employing Micro-controller based technology which gives true RMS measurements and monitoring.  This ensures the reliability as well as being static in nature has the fastest response time and hence offer a unique solution for all BTS site shelter problems. 

 

This design addresses minimum utilization of DG, normal site operation against poor and wide range of AC mains input as well as gives an advantage avoiding the SMPS damage. 

 

The integrated intelligent AMF panel which is also microcontroller based offers monitoring along with a better control for MMI.  The equipment has a built in battery charger with manual bypass facility.  This panel also gives history record for better management.

 

Standard high voltage low voltage automatic cut out protection are built in.  Power line protection of class one is a part of system.  Another merit of the system is input/output galvanic isolation

 

Suvik PDU feeds regulated AC Power to the air conditioners.  Controls the Diesel Generator ON/OFF as per the availability of the commercial power and the present shelter condition i.e. the shelter temperature and the BTS battery voltage.  Monitors all the site alarms and reports the same locally and to the remote locations NOC, O&M personnel and the server computer.  All parameters are user programmable in the field.
